​Engagement Tools for the MSD Classroom
1.5 Hours of PD Credit
This 1 ½ hour self-paced module shows multiple ways to increase student engagement in the MSD classroom (and other settings) using different pieces of assistive technology. We discuss switches, a computer interface, mounting devices, and a variety of websites. You will find helpful videos, information on lending libraries, printable communication boards, and much more.

​Making ChatGPT Your Teaching Assistant
1 Hour of PD Credit
​
Take your teaching to the next level with this self-paced training designed to help educators harness the power of ChatGPT for everyday instructional and professional tasks. Whether you’re a classroom teacher, instructional coach, or school leader, you’ll discover how AI can save you time, spark creativity, and enhance the quality of your work.
In this training, you’ll learn how to:
​
-
Create Standards-Based Lesson Plans – Design lessons aligned to state standards in minutes, complete with differentiated supports.
-
Build Effective Scoring Rubrics and Feedback Banks – Develop clear, objective rubrics for assignments, projects, and assessments that support consistent grading.
-
Design Professional Development Trainings – Produce interactive, well-structured training sessions and materials for staff learning.
You’ll leave with clear strategies and tools you can use immediately in your classroom to make ChatGPT your personal teaching assistant. One hour of PD credit will be awarded for completing this on-demand module.
